Root Launches Mobile-First Platform to Bring Fair Pricing to Car Insurance

PR Web

(PRWEB) October 25, 2016

Columbus, OHIO, November 2, 2016 – Root, the first insurance company founded on the principle of fundamental fairness, today publicly launched in Ohio after a successful period of limited private availability. Their proprietary insurance platform, delivered through a mobile app, makes buying and using car insurance simple and fair.

Root is the nation's first entirely mobile-based insurance carrier, and the first car insurance company using real driving data to determine rates for all of their customers. Root's data-driven approach allows the company to ensure that good drivers receive the prices they deserve, rather than basing estimates primarily on outdated demographic data that much of the industry relies upon.

Their proprietary analytics platform uses machine learning algorithms to measure and predict risk based on driving data, such as accelerometer and GPS data collected from smartphones. By analyzing driving data against their predictive algorithms, Root is able to determine a driver's specific level of risk, taking into account hundreds of factors including mileage driven, hard-braking, dangerous routes, driving regularity, and time of day.

"We are building a community of good drivers and giving those drivers the protection and prices they deserve," said CEO and co-founder Alex Timm. "We believe that the industry is noble at its core, we're there for you on the best and worst days. But right now, the customer is paying for an inefficient and unfair industry. We're disrupting that model and restoring fairness to insurance."

Through the Root app, users are able to receive a quote, purchase a policy, and make a claim, entirely on their their phone. Root's emphasis on mobile technology provides not only convenience to customers, but more accurate data in assessing good drivers.

"Mobile will transform the insurance industry. We now we have the opportunity to not only provide a better customer experience, but also understand the people we are insuring in ways we never could before," said Chief Technical Officer, Dan Manges. "We're bringing your data to your defense to help give you the price you deserve as a good driver."

Root coverage is currently available to drivers in Ohio, with the company planning to expand into other states later this year. To date, Root has raised $7 million. The company is an official carrier licensed by Ohio Department of Insurance, a member of the Ohio Guarantee Fund, and backed by the largest reinsurance company in the world.
